The vbscript will save the outlook email into the local folder as a backup and delete the email from the mailbox. Since the script is running on the local file system as opposed to over the network it will be quicker. Vbscript list all the files in folder and subfolders. Count set myitem to the collection of items in the folder. Click the download button on this page to start the download, or choose a different language from the dropdown list and click go do one of the following. Sep 23, 2011 this script uses very intelligent and fast way to calculate folder size. Fortunately, the scripting editor has often volunteered to do the column for him, and the scripting guy who writes this column has decided to take.
This script is tested on these platforms by the author. Cfg, section description i have tried uninstallreinstall a couple times with same results. So they download or click in the hyperlinks in the mails. To start the installation immediately, click open or run this program from its current location to copy the download to your computer for installation at a later time, click save or save this program to disk.
A personal wiki created by your directory structure. Microsoft office outlook 2007 microsoft office outlook wont register. Getdefaultfolderolfoldercontacts look for the address list that corresponds with the contacts folder for each oal in application. Getdefaultfolder olfoldercontacts get the number of items in the folder. Vbscript msgbox email from outlook address book stack. However, i would like to run the vba script that will allow users to select a folder or set of folders with possible date and time selections to get the count of sent a received. Compare outlook contacts in vb script solutions experts. You would see how to find specific folder by name, how to create a new folder in outlook, how to delete an existing folder and how to movecopy folders to a given destination. Jan 14, 2006 this script will display the locations of special folders. The newmailex event fires when a new message arrives in the inbox and before client rule processing occurs. The key displayname is either missing or has an incorrect value.
More often than not, it is because that they readily trust in those emails from the unknown senders. Ill cover the following topics in the code samples below. You can help protect yourself from scammers by verifying that the contact is a microsoft agent or microsoft employee and that the phone number is an official microsoft global customer service number. If i only needed to process the directory contents as a oneoff, i would create a text file containing the names of all the files in the directory using a command shell and excel. Ive been scouring the web for a decent script to allow me to gather folder sizes of subfolders on windows 7 machines. I would like it to compare the first entry in the local folder to the first entry in the public folder. Developers from all over the world come together to share knowledge, source code, and tutorials for free to help their fellow programmers professional developers, hobbyists and students alike. Application object september 10, 20 no comments code library, implementation, programming languages, vbscript, win32 api, windows, windows command shell, windows scripting host. Quit end if the directory path can be relative or absolute. How to enable form scripting support barracuda campus. How can i list all the members of a microsoft outlook distribution. The following script snippet is handy at checking whether a folder exists or. September 10, 20 no comments code library, implementation, programming languages, vbscript, win32 api, windows, windows command shell. The example assumes that a contact named armando pinto exists in the contacts folder applies to.
Is it possible in outlook using vb script or vba to. After the file move it purges the older files in the destination. To send a greeting message automatically to a contact if his birthday is today, insert a vba code first, then you need to create a recurring task to trigger the code. Create some constants const olfoldercontacts 10 create some variables dim olkapp, olkses, olkfld, olkcon, olkadr, olkgal, olkent, olkexu, olkmgr, olkrot, intcnt, strdbg, objshl calculate the name of the debug log file set objshl createobjectwscript. How to send a greeting message to a contact automatically. Read from outlook using powershell script and mapi axvice.
Checkcreate contacts subfolder in outlook vba visual. Many users have complained that email borne viruses attacked their outlook file. Mar 27, 2007 as you can see, listing all the members of an outlook distribution list is actually pretty easy. This script will display the locations of special folders. Reverse array elements without using built in function in vbscript connect csv using adodb csv as a data sourcestatic and dynamic array preserve keywordways to return values from functions in vbscript and qtpregular expression pattern to match date in qtp or vbscript option explicit in execute statementvb script. Vbscript to get users documents and desktop folder size.
Automating outlook working with outlook folders xx. In the same way we can create tasks, appointment etc in outlook from visual. Provides information about how to use vbscript and includes a guide to regular expressions. I was asked how to read mails from outlook not exchange, using powershell script and execute another script based on some criterias. The outlook namespace consists of all outlook classes like application, contact item, task item, appointment item, and journal item. This script exports all the outlook messages from a selected pst file and organize it by the folder name in the pst. A variation of this script can be applied to other elements of the outlook object model such as the calendar and tasks. Solved how to read and parse subject, body, attachements. Just stick it in a macro in outlook and run though you may get some errors if you have other types of attachments in your contacts and may have to handle those exceptions. Autofilteroutlook, office, error, excel, and worksheet. Theres roughly 50 computers i want to get folder sizes on c.
The attached vb script works like a champ but i would like to add one piece of functionality. We begin by defining a constant named olfoldercontacts and setting the value to 10. Office vbscript for outlook emails backup and cleanup. How can i list all the members of a microsoft outlook. Dec 24, 2008 install fonts from a vbscript december 24, 2008 may 18, 2014 mike hudson howtos, programming, programming howtos, vbscript simply copying fonts into the fonts folder using a vb script doesnt actually install them. I have an extensive list of personal folders and subfolders and i would like to be able to print them. Create a set of subfolders for a project based filing system you often have to create the same subfolders for every new project folder. On off plain text set objshell createobject wscript. Display to display address book this will open the global address list from outlook. Print a list of all my outlook folders and subfolders. Tech support scams are an industrywide issue where scammers trick you into paying for unnecessary technical support services. Can onyone please help me to zip the files using vb script.
Declare the item variable as a generic object, then check the type property or use typename function to figure out the exact item type. If it hasnt then i wish to create it, if it has then i wish to download the data. I have to make some sort of automated csv import for outlook contacts not via exchange but i dont have that many experience with scripting. To begin with, our script starts out by defining a pair of constants. You can perform the same action by using newmailex. Microsoft visual basic scripting edition, or vbscript, is an active scripting. Browseforfolder using vbs in windows 10 microsoft community. Dec 04, 2018 to use a folder at the same level as the default folders such as calendar, inbox etc, use this in place of set items ns. Opening ugg australia a book is useful, reading is good. Every class deals with the folders in outlook application. The code below shows the way of getting a shared calendar for the user and display the shared calendar folder for the user i used my name for demonstration purposes. Here is a script i am using to move backups from a software package i cannot directly save the software backup to the another server that runs weekly to another server that we do a daily backup on. These 587 java files were scattered in 96 different folders and sub folders.
Convert string to number as a blanket answer which always works, multiply the variable by one should also check that it is numeric. Which runs in background and gives live update on hta application. In this article, we are going to create contact in default contact folder. Before writing your macro, you must first add a reference of microsoft outlook 12. Outlook vba script to download all attachments including embedded attachments from a specific folder. In vbsedit, you only need to press f1 to get help for the keyword under the cursor. How to enable form scripting support last updated on 20180307. It will break if you encounter an object of type distlistitem. More specifically, i would be comparing the first name values. Your code assumes that you can only have contactitem objects in the folder. I have the following code to get contacts out of outlook from excel. Currently i have a script that will give me a total count on selected folder, but i have to run it one folder at a time and with a screen pop that tells me the count.
Aug 12, 2011 here is a script i am using to move backups from a software package i cannot directly save the software backup to the another server that runs weekly to another server that we do a daily backup on. Nowadays, my classmates may like to watch martial arts,coach outlet romancelike novels, books and. Till now, we have covered the basics of automating ms outlook as well as overview of outlook object model. This script will print all txt files in a specified folder to your default printer very useful if scheduled to run so reports are waiting for you when you come in. Export outlook messages by folders from a selected pst.
To automatically add recipients to contacts in outlook. Ok, lets see if we can figure out whats going on here. Sub folder dim mycal as mapifolder set mycal application. Vbscript is an active scripting language developed by microsoft that is modeled on visual.
This page is your source to download or update your existing java runtime environment jre, java runtime, also known as the java plugin plugin, java virtual machine jvm, vm. If you try it and find that it works on another platform, please add a note to the script discussion to let others know. Browseforfolder using vbs in windows 10 i have the following script that is used to open the file browser window so that i could select a file and then write the selected file name out to a text file. This challenge i found a little more difficult than a first assumed, but i put together this script, that you can download and use. How to pull most recent files from folder using vbscript. To setup vb script in your machine download its latest version from microsoft, selecting your version of windows and language.
The getspecialfolder method filesystemobject returns the special folder object specified windowsfolder, systemfolder or temporaryfolder. Feb 14, 2014 vbscript for outlook emails backup and cleanup the vbscript will save the outlook email into the local folder as a backup and delete the email from the mailbox. Aug, 2012 alternatively you could copy the script to the file server, and use psexec to execute the script remotely on the file server. How to pull most recent files from folder using vbscript it. Vbscript msgbox email from outlook address book stack overflow.
The following values are possible for the second parameter. It will create the entire folder tree from the pst and export all the email messages as files to it. Feb 05, 20 today i want to share some useful vbscript. While preparing inventory, i needed to list of all the java files. How to parse outlook emails and show in excel worksheet. As you can see, the script starts out by defining a constant named olfoldercontacts and setting the value to 10. If you only wish to download it once you could comment out the above code and. Items will be downloaded into a folder you specify. Hello, how would i print a list of all my outlook 2007 mail folders and subfolders. This page is your source to download or update your existing java runtime environment jre, java runtime, also known as the java plugin plugin, java virtual machine jvm, vm, and java vm. How to time out msgbox in vbscriptvbscript qtp automation.
848 762 162 56 1103 715 1368 107 14 1301 94 685 1244 768 323 234 828 1050 997 1444 475 39 1325 617 38 1302 1226 293 1161 376 99 1068 76 1060 120